CCHS Assistant Chief Nursing Officer – 517617

Pay Grade/Pay Range: Based on Qualifications

Department/Organization: 208401 – UMC – Clinical

Normal Work Schedule: Monday – Friday 8:00am to 4:45pm, limited nights and weekends

Job Summary: The Assistant Chief Nursing Officer (ACNO) will work closely with all healthcare staff to ensure the overall well-being of patients.

Additional Department Summary: The ACNO will identify and implement new nursing practices based on evidenced based medicine, will hire and onboard both advanced practice and nursing staff, and will complete collaborative performance evaluations of advanced practice and nursing staff.

In concert with collaborating MDs, the ACNO will supervise nursing staff in outlying clinics to ensure high quality care is provided and patient safety is always maintained. The ACNO will provide leadership, advocacy, mentorship and program development to enhance professional development and quality patient care.

In collaboration with the CNO, the ACNO will develop budgets, manage administrative issues, and maintain compliance with local, state and federal regulations.

Required Minimum Qualifications: Master’s degree in Nursing with a minimum of 5 years of general nursing experience to include at least two years of management experience in a nursing role. Current RN licensure in Alabama. Must be knowledgeable of the State of Alabama Board of Nursing guidelines/standards.

Additional Required Department Minimum Qualifications: Must have valid U.S. driver’s license. Must be at least 19 years of age at time of hire and have an acceptable Motor Vehicle Report that is in compliance with University policies. Applicants under the age of 21 will have some driving restrictions.

Skills and Knowledge: Successful candidates will display a collaborative and entrepreneurial spirit, a desire to work in multidisciplinary and inter-professional teams and have excellent communication skills in both written and spoken English. Essential skills include professionalism, organization, and the ability to prioritize tasks, work independently, communicate effectively with patients, students, faculty and other health care professionals.
